Job Summary:
The Accounting Technician will be responsible for maintaining accurate financial records, processing transactions, and providing essential support to the finance team. This role requires a strong understanding of accounting principles, proficiency in accounting software, and the ability to handle multiple tasks efficiently in a fast-paced environ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date financial records for the company.
- Prepare and post journal entries, ensuring proper documentation and approval.
- Reconcile bank statements, accounts payable, and accounts receivable.
- Process invoices, verify accuracy, and ensure timely payments to vendors.
- Monitor accounts receivable, follow up on outstanding invoices, and manage collections.
- Prepare and distribute customer invoices and statements.
- Assist in processing payroll, ensuring accuracy and compliance with company policies and regulations.
- Maintain payroll records and handle payroll-related inquiries from employees.
- Assist in the preparation of monthly, quarterly, and annual financial reports.
- Support the finance team in budget preparation and variance analysis.
- Generate financial reports and summaries for management review.
- Ensure compliance with company policies, accounting standards, and regulatory requirements.
- Assist with internal and external audits, providing necessary documentation and information.
- Maintain organized filing systems for financial documents and records.
- Assist with other administrative tasks and special projects as needed.
